Population Management HuntsBeginning in 2003-2004, the <strong>Arizona</strong> <strong>Game</strong> <strong>and</strong> <strong>Fish</strong> Departmentestablished Population Management Hunts <strong>and</strong>the Hunter Pool. AZGFD Wildlife Managers have found thatprevious hunt strategies designed to manage some wildlifepopulations are not meeting objectives. When regularhunt seasons don’t meet management objectives, conflictsbetween wildlife <strong>and</strong> other uses of the l<strong>and</strong> can occur.Population management hunts are designed to allow theDepartment to achieve supplemental harvests of wildlifewhen traditional harvest strategies have not met their objectives.Population management hunts will enhance theDepartment’s ability to meet population <strong>and</strong> habitat managementobjectives.The following information is important to know if you areplanning on applying for a population management hunt.• Population management hunts may occur as necessary,under the provisions of R12-4-115 (page 120).• The Population Management Seasons Commission Order26 approved by the Commission designates therange of species, season dates, open areas, legal wildlife,lawful taking methods, <strong>and</strong> maximum tag numbersfor population management hunts to be prescribedby the Director <strong>and</strong> implemented under R12-4-115.• When a population management hunt is found to benecessary, as prescribed in R12-4-115, hunters will beselected from the hunter pool made up of hunter poolapplicants (see application below).• The hunter pool list will be purged by the DepartmentDec. 31, <strong>2013</strong>. You may apply at any time during theyear (note: do not include the hunter pool hunt applicationform with a hunt permit-tag application—youmust apply separately. See application below for instructions).• To complete your application, you must designate thespecies of animal(s) you desire to hunt <strong>and</strong> the weapontype(s). You must also submit a $7.50 applicationfee (note: one $7.50 application fee per application—not per species). Please do not send cash.• You may designate more than one species <strong>and</strong> weapontype on the application form. If you choose to designatemore than one species <strong>and</strong> weapon type on yourhunter pool application, your name will be includedin the hunter pool for each species <strong>and</strong> weapon typeyou designate. This means that you may be eligibleto participate in a population management hunt formore than one species or method of take each year(note: annual bag limits apply to all population managementhunts <strong>and</strong> may limit your ability to participatein a population management hunt or regular seasonhunt).• If you participate in a population management hunt<strong>and</strong> fill your annual bag limit for that species, you maynot participate in a regular hunting season for that specieseven if you are drawn through the normal drawprocess (note: A.R.S. 17-332.E. prohibits the issuing ofa refund for the purchase of a license or a permit).• If your application is selected during a r<strong>and</strong>om drawingfor a population management hunt, the Departmentwill attempt to contact you three times by telephonewithin a 24-hour period. If you cannot be contactedwithin 24 hours, your application will be returned tothe hunter pool for inclusion in future population managementhunts during that year.• If you are offered a restricted non-permit tag for a populationmanagement hunt, pursuant to R12-4-115, youmay decline to participate. If you decline to participate,your application will be returned to the hunter poolfor inclusion in future population management huntsduring that year (note: if you agree to participate ina population management hunt but fail to purchaseyour tag within the timeframe designated when youare contacted, you will not be eligible for further populationmanagement hunts that year).• If you elect to participate in a population managementhunt, it is probable that you will be asked to arrive inthe field to hunt within a few days of being contacted(note: purchase of restricted nonpermit-tag <strong>and</strong> applicablehunting license prior to hunting is required).• Restricted non-permit tags issued through the hunterpool may be purchased through the Department’sPhoenix office.
